1. The Great Wall: Choosing the Right Section

The Great Wall stretches across northern Beijing, offering different historical features and scenery depending on which location you visit:

Badaling Great Wall: As a UNESCO-recognized 5A scenic site, Badaling is the grandest and most well-preserved section built during the Ming Dynasty. It is the most accessible and visited portion of the Wall.

Mutianyu Great Wall: Located in Huairou District, Mutianyu spans 5. 4 kilometers, making it the longest open section. Known for its lush green scenery and authentic architecture, it is frequently chosen for foreign dignitary visits.

Simatai Great Wall: Situated in Miyun District adjacent to Gubei Water Town, this wilder, authentic section features dramatic vertical inclines reaching up to 85-degree slopes.

Juyongguan Great Wall: Restored extensively during the late 20th century, this section offers steep climbs close to central Beijing.

Badaling Shuiguan Great Wall: A smaller downstream offshoot of Badaling that offers a shorter, budget-friendly climb.

2. Imperial Parks & Natural Landscapes

Beijing’s imperial parks were built as retreat grounds and sacred ritual sites for Ming and Qing dynasty emperors:

Temple of Heaven(Tiantan Park): The sacred site where emperors performed ancient harvest rituals over six centuries. Booking a knowledgeable tour guide is highly recommended to appreciate its rich historical context.

Beihai Park: Famous for its iconic White Dagoba and double-sided Nine-Dragon Wall featuring over 600 detailed dragon carvings.

Jingshan Park: Located directly behind the Forbidden City, climbing Jingshan Hill offers the ultimate panoramic sunset view over the Golden Imperial Palace rooftops.

Summer Palace(Yiheyuan): The largest existing imperial garden in China. Modeled after southern Chinese water landscapes, it remains an essential stop for classic architecture enthusiasts.

Old Summer Palace(Yuanmingyuan): Once the grandest royal garden, it now serves as a historic memorial park housing remaining stone ruins and cultural artifacts.

Fragrant Hills(Xiangshan Park): Famous nationwide for stunning red autumn foliage during September and October, and home to the historic Shuangqing Villa.

Shichahai: A scenic lake district featuring traditional courtyard homes(Siheyuan), vibrant nightlife, summer boat rentals, and winter ice-skating.

4. Historical & Cultural Landmarks

Tiananmen Square Flag-Raising Ceremony: A daily patriotic tradition. Visitors should plan to arrive roughly two hours prior to sunrise for front-row viewing.

Ming Tombs(Shisanling): A 5A imperial burial site. The Changling(ancient architecture)and Dingling(the only excavated underground palace)tombs are the most popular to explore.

Gubei Water Town: A resort complex in northern Beijing featuring traditional canal town architecture, hot springs, night wall tours, and luxury stays.

Confucius Temple&Imperial College Museum: Historic educational institutes hosting traditional cultural ceremonies and imperial exam history exhibits.

Essential Travel Tips for Visitors

Advance Ticket Booking: Major sites—including the Palace Museum, National Museum, and Science Museum—require online real-name identity registration days in advance.

Hire Tour Guides for Historical Sites: Deep cultural locations like the Temple of Heaven and Summer Palace are best appreciated alongside licensed guides to understand their historical symbolism.
